Industry: Email Alert RSS FeedJohn Wiley & Sons has acquired a list of business and modern language text books and learning materials from Cengage Learning
Business Publisher, August 1, 2008
John Wiley & Sons (Hoboken, NJ) has acquired a list of business and modern language text books and learning materials from Cengage Learning (Florence, KY). No terms were given. Cengage agreed to divest the assets in connection with the Justice Department's review of its recent acquisition of the Houghton Mifflin College division.

In related news, Wiley has entered into three partnerships to publish or co-publish existing journals. Wiley has entered into an agreement to serve as co-publisher of AlphMed Press' (Durham, NC) "Stem Cells," effective in January, 2009. It is published six times a year to carry basic laboratory investigations of stem cells and the trait nslation to patient care. Wiley has also agreed to publish "The Laryngoscope," a monthly journal, on behalf of The Triological Society (New York). It features medical, clinical and research information in otolaryngology, communicative disorders, head and enck surgery, facial plastic and reconstructive surgery, oncology and speech and hearing defects. Finally, Wiley has been selected by The Protein Society (Bethesda, MD) to publish "Protein Science," a monthly journal covering advances relating to the chemical, biophysical, and recombinant determination of protein structure.
